6Basilicata – Matera and the Pollino Mountains

Matera, known for its ancient cave dwellings or sassi, is a surreal city that dates back thousands of years.

Basilicata also offers beautiful natural landscapes in the Pollino National Park, which is ideal for hiking, climbing, and exploring Italy’s wild side.
